About

AQTES is an international working group of queer and trans scientists aiming to improve working conditions and career outcomes for queer and trans scientists working in academic and non-profit laboratories. We write about the needs of queer and trans scientists from our own experiences in the sciences. We welcome scientists at all career levels who are actively engaged in research at academic or non-profit institutions in some capacity.

We strive to ensure our recommendations maintain their relevance across borders. As an international working group, we reject a view of science that only prioritizes the needs of scientists in The US, Canada, Australia, and European countries.

Publications

Call for Research Institutions to Protect Transgender Scientists

See our letter in Science calling on researchers in the US at all levels—from undergraduates to university presidents—to take direct, consistent, and rapid action to protect transgender scientists.

Recommendations for Queer and Trans Inclusive Hiring

See our perspective in PLOS Biology calling for a change in faculty hiring practices and our detailed whitepaper that provides concrete recommendations for hiring committees to make such changes.

Recommendations for Queer and Trans Inclusive Conferences

See our perspective in mSystems offering guidance on how to build a queer- and trans-inclusive microbiology conference.

Facilitating inclusive discussions on sensitive topics in biology

See our response in the American Journal of Botany discussing the use of the word gender in plant sciences.
